Financial Systems Manager

University of Southampton - Operations

Location: Southampton
Salary: £44,263 to £56,021 per annum
Hours: Full Time
Contract Type: Permanent
Placed On: 15th July 2024
Closes: 29th July 2024
Job Ref: 2803824RR
 

Interview Date: To be confirmed

The University of Southampton’s mission is to change the world for the better. As a world-leading, research-intensive university, with a strong and high-quality educational offering, it is renowned for its innovation and enterprise and sits within the top 1% of universities worldwide. 

As an organisation we have more than 23,500 current students; 16,000 undergraduates plus 7,000 postgraduates and researchers, employing in excess of 5,000 full time equivalent staff, and with an annual turnover of over £500M.

The roles

The Finance Systems and Projects Team is undertaking a major change programme migrating Unit4 ERP to SaaS and we need some additional colleagues to enable us to achieve our long-term ambitions, whilst keeping our day-to-day services running smoothly.  

We are looking for people who will:

  • Be responsible for the efficient working of a highly productive technical team through effective planning, workload management and delivery reporting.
  • Support the implementation of planned system developments and day to day maintenance, that impacts across the University community, to build continuous improvement.  
  • Work collaboratively within the Finance Directorate, but also engage with internal stakeholders across the University to ensure successful project delivery.
  • Be keen to develop your own knowledge and share that best practise.

About you

You’ll have a proven track record of efficiently organising innovative work activities and engaging with stakeholders.  

You will be able to clearly demonstrate excellent communication and project management skills and enjoy working as part of a busy highly productive team. 

You will have relevant technical knowledge and a proven track record with Unit4 ERP milestone 7, WorkTribe and ResourceLink.
